‘Raja aur Runk’ was a 1968 Bollywood film, produced by L V Prasad and directed by Kotayya Pratyagatma (K P Atma in short). It was an Indian adaptation of Mark Twain’s novel, ‘The Prince and the Pauper.’ Pdt Mukhram Sharma wrote the dailogs and lyrics were by Anand Bakshi set to music by the duo Laxmikant Shantaram Kudalkar and, Pyarelal Ramprasad Sharma (LP in short). The star cast included Sanjeev Kumar, Kumkum, Ajit, Mukri, Mohan Choti, Kamal Kapur, Mahesh Kothare, Nirupa Roy, Nazima, Aruna Rai, Bipin Gupta, Badri Prasad etc.

“Izzat”(1937) was directed by Franz Osten for Bombay Talkies. The movie had Devika Rani and Ashok Kumar in lead roles. The movie also had Kamta Prasad, Fateh singh, M Nazir, Ahmad, Mumtaz Ali, K H Dharamsi, Vimla, P F Peethawala, N M Joshi, Ameer Ali, Suneeta Devi, Madhurika, Manohar Ghatwai, Chandraprabha etc in it.

Not to be confused with the same name 1992 film, Shola Aur Shabnam is a 1961 film written and directed by Ramesh Saigal. It stars Dharmendra, Tarla Mehta, Abhi Bhattacharya, Vijayalakshmi and M. Rajan in pivotal roles. It was one of the very early films of Dharmendra.
